Population parameters of Tetranychus turkestani (Acari: Prostigmata: Tetranychidae) on fourteen melon genotypes

Abstract :
The antixenosis effects of Galia, CMD-158, CMC-132, CMI-157, CMI-167, CMI-175,
Ananasi, Yellow Canary, Samsoori, Honey Dew, Bargney, CM-170, Khaghani and
Garmsari, and the life table parameters of T. turkestani on CMC-132, CMI-167,
Ananasi, Samsoori, Honey Dew and Bargney, were examined at 28 ± 1°C, 65 ± 10 %
RH and a photoperiod of 16:8 L:D. In free-choice assay, the lowest preferences by
adults were observed on CMI-167, Samsoori and Ananasi opposed to Honey Dew and
Bargney were preferred the highest by adults of T. turkestani. The longest
developmental times for both sexes were observed on CMC-132 and Ananasi, while the
shortest developmental times were obtained on Honey Dew, Samsoori for females. The
lowest total fecundity was observed on CMC-132 whereas the maximum was on Honey
Dew. In addition, the highest value of intrinsic rate of increase (rm), net reproductive
rate (R0), finite rate of increase (?) of T. turkestani were observed on the Honey Dew.
The Weibull and Enkegaard models were used to fit survivorship (lx) and age specific
fecundity (mx) data, respectively. The comparison and cluster analysis of biological
parameters of T. turkestani on different melon genotypes demonstrated that CMC-132,
Ananasi and CMI-167 were the most resistant genotypes to this pest.
